Когда вы определяете строку, вы должны начинать и заканчивать строку кавычками. Что происходит, когда вам нужна двойная " или одиночная ' кавычка внутри вашей строки? В JavaScript вы можете экранировать кавычку, помещая обратную косую черту ( \ ) перед ней.
var sampleStr = "Alan said, \"Peter is learning JavaScript\"."; Это сигнализирует JavaScript, что следующая кавычка не является концом строки, а просто часть строки. Поэтому, если вы попробуете вывести это в консоли, вы получите: Alan said, "Peter is learning JavaScript".
Используйте обратную косую черту, чтобы присвоить переменной myStr значение I am a "double quoted" string inside "double quotes"..